Conveniently located, the flat is just a 10-minute stroll or a short ride on the 210 bus from Finsbury Park Station, and a 10-minute walk or quick hop on the 341 or 141 bus from Manor House Station. This prime location ensures effortless connections to the rest of London. Essential amenities, including Brewed Cafe for some of the best coffee in London, Armstrong Pharmacy and Travel Clinic, Sainsbury's Local, and Gurbet Supermarket & Butcher, are all just a one-minute walk away on Green Lanes. Clissold Park, also just a minute's walk from your door, offers tennis and basketball courts, a playground and splash park for kids, and even a small menagerie with deer, goats, and birds.
When it comes to things to do nearby, you're spoiled for choice. The vibrant Finsbury Park is just a short walk away, offering beautiful green spaces, a boating lake, and plenty of activities for all ages. For a taste of local culture, head to the nearby Park Theatre or enjoy a concert at Alexandra Palace. If you’re in the mood for some shopping, the trendy boutiques and markets of Stoke Newington Church Street are within easy reach, as are the unique charms of Highbury, Stroud Green, and Crouch End. For a more dynamic atmosphere, Islington's Upper Street is not far, where you can enjoy a mix of high-end shops, restaurants, and bars.
For those with an active lifestyle, you're in for a treat. Nearby, you'll find the West Reservoir, perfect for open-water swimming or even taking a yoga class by the water. If climbing is your passion, London’s largest climbing centre, The Castle, is just around the corner. This impressive venue, set within a striking Victorian water pumping station, can be admired from the flat. For a quieter experience, visit Abney Park Cemetery, one of London's "Magnificent Seven" garden cemeteries, offering serene walks among nature and history. Don’t miss the Parkland Walk, London’s longest linear nature reserve, which provides a green corridor for walking or jogging, stretching from Finsbury Park to Alexandra Palace.
